## Flagwright On-Call Basics

Flagwright controls staged rollouts for all Merrivale services. During an incident, check the rollout dashboard first — most regressions trace back to a flag flipped within the last hour. To disable a flag, use the kill-switch command in the runbook; it bypasses the normal approval queue.

Local reproduction requires the Flagwright sandbox. Copy the sample env file from the tooling repo, then configure your sandbox credentials. Add the following line to your local .env file:

env line for kawif-fadug: RELAY_SECRET20=06912eabac08d98736ad

Ticket: Slimmed image breaks runtime on Pellarc build agents.

Repro steps:
1. Build the hollowed image with the strip-layers profile enabled.
2. Push to the staging registry and deploy to the canary pool.
3. Container exits with a missing shared-library error within ten seconds.

Expected: parity with the full image. Actual: crash loop. Suspect the trim step removes the resolver libs. To pull the failing image from the staging registry, authenticate with the token below.

session JWT of tawip-kajog = eyJhbGciOiJIUzI1NiIsInR5cCI6IkpXVCJ9.eyJzdWIiOiI2dKYGGIn0.afsnASii

## Deployment

Textgate's encoding sniffer runs as a sidecar next to the upload service. Deploy both together; the sniffer inspects the first 64 KB of each uploaded text file and tags it before storage. Mismatched tags block ingestion, so keep the confidence threshold sane. The sidecar reads its runtime settings from the values below.

deployment values, yafop-fahap:
[lamwyn]
team = silath
access_code = ac_166fb2
host = lamwyn.orvexgrid.example
port = 9300
owner = pelael.praius
peer = istiel.zarqeldyn.corp

## Timetable Solver: Maintainer Notes

The Gridlark solver generates weekly timetables for the Ashenbrook school network. Constraint definitions live in the rules repository and are synced nightly. When a solve fails, the diagnostics service returns the conflicting constraint set; this is usually enough to resolve issues without touching solver internals. The diagnostics service is internal-only and requires authentication on every request. Its key is provided below.

API key for kafog-kagag: vxb23-QZ98Z4fWhI166dMLZIZAJcF